>> Does someone have modutils & lilo entries that work for this?  I

>From my /etc/modules file:
#noauto
ne io=0x300,0x320 irq=10,12

No strange lilo entry required.

This should give you the idea of what the parameters should look like.

I configure them both via P-n-P to those parameters, of course.  You may
chose to use a DOS configurer program or perhaps your cards are old enough
to have dip switches.

The nictools-nopci package contains ne2k-diag which may or may not be
useful for your purposes.
